About this variety

Machine-translated, may contain errors.

A modern Hungarian breed known for its exceptionally high resistance to potato blight, a blessing if your garden sits in a damp position. The red skinned, floury tubers taste robust and suit mash, soups, stews and storing. It grows very vigorously and its dense foliage even suppresses weeds. A good choice for tough, low maintenance cultivation.

Robust and floury, breaking down nicely soft, an all rounder for the cooked kitchen.
